Review of My Kid Could Paint That (2007) by Lee F — 23 Oct 2007
A film that is a bit uncomfortable to watch as it progresses. I like the fact that Bar-Lev leaves it up to you to decide. This movie is fascinating; great fodder for debates about child exploitation, the impact of picking the right subject at the right time to make a documentary, and the value of impressionist art.
